Petition · past parliament

Drug test all MP’s weekly. No test, no job, no pay.

Rejected 14 signatures

What the petition asks

All MP’s should be subjected to a weekly random drug test. This is the only way to stamp out drug use in Westminster and House of Commons.

If traces of drug use is found in any parts of Westminster corridors the internal bar areas should be closed for one Month until all traces cease.
Traces of drug use has been found throughout all areas of Westminster toilets.

This can not be tolerated. This would not be tolerated in any other workplace and not be tolerated in Westminster. They should be setting an example.

Drinking and drug abuse is not tolerated in any workplace why should Westminster be any different.

Why it was rejected

There was already a petition about this issue. Duplicates are rejected so signatures collect in one place.
